Vue视频播放器:如何在Vue中集成YouTube视频播放功能
探索Vue视频播放器:如何在Vue中集成YouTube视频播放功能
在现代Web开发中,视频内容的展示和管理变得越来越重要。特别是在前端框架如Vue.js的生态系统中,如何优雅地集成视频播放功能成为了开发者们关注的焦点。本文将围绕Vue视频播放器YouTube这一关键词,为大家详细介绍如何在Vue.js项目中集成YouTube视频播放功能,并列举一些相关的应用和实践。
什么是Vue视频播放器?
Vue视频播放器是指在Vue.js框架下开发的视频播放组件或库。这些组件可以帮助开发者快速实现视频的播放、控制、以及与用户的交互。YouTube作为全球最大的视频分享平台,其API和嵌入式播放器提供了丰富的功能,使得在Vue.js项目中集成YouTube视频变得非常便捷。
集成YouTube视频播放器的步骤
-
安装依赖:首先,你需要安装一个Vue.js项目。如果你还没有,可以使用Vue CLI快速创建一个新项目。然后,安装
vue-youtube
或类似的库来简化YouTube视频的集成。npm install vue-youtube
-
配置组件:在你的Vue组件中引入
vue-youtube
并注册它。import Vue from 'vue'; import VueYouTube from 'vue-youtube'; Vue.use(VueYouTube);
-
使用组件:在模板中使用
youtube
组件,传入视频ID或URL。<template> <div> <youtube :video-id="videoId" @ready="ready" @playing="playing"></youtube> </div> </template> <script> export default { data() { return { videoId: 'dQw4w9WgXcQ' // 示例视频ID }; }, methods: { ready(event) { // 视频准备好播放时触发 }, playing(event) { // 视频开始播放时触发 } } }; </script>
相关应用
-
教育平台:许多在线教育平台使用Vue.js来构建其前端界面,集成YouTube视频播放器可以让课程视频的展示更加流畅和专业。
-
视频分享网站:除了YouTube本身,许多视频分享网站也使用Vue.js来构建其用户界面,通过YouTube API可以轻松实现视频的嵌入和播放。
-
企业培训:企业内部的培训视频平台可以利用Vue.js的灵活性和YouTube的稳定性来提供高质量的培训内容。
-
个人博客或网站:个人博主或小型网站可以通过Vue.js快速搭建一个现代化的网站,并通过YouTube视频播放器来丰富内容。
注意事项
- 版权问题:在使用YouTube视频时,务必尊重版权,避免未经授权的使用。
- 用户体验:确保视频加载速度和播放流畅性,优化用户体验。
- 安全性:使用YouTube API时,注意API密钥的安全性,避免泄露。
总结
通过本文的介绍,相信大家对Vue视频播放器YouTube有了更深入的了解。无论你是想在个人项目中展示视频,还是为企业级应用提供视频服务,Vue.js与YouTube的结合都能提供一个高效、美观且功能强大的解决方案。希望这篇文章能为你的开发工作带来一些启发和帮助。记得在实际应用中遵守相关法律法规,确保内容的合法性和用户的体验。